Financials Delta Apparel, Inc.

Equities

DLA

US2473681037

Apparel & Accessories

Market Closed - Nyse 04:10:00 2024-04-26 pm EDT 5-day change 1st Jan Change
2.52 USD +4.56% Intraday chart for Delta Apparel, Inc. -6.32% -64.66%

Valuation

Fiscal Period: September 2018 2019 2020 2021 2022 2023
Capitalization 1 126 164.4 98.18 190.5 96.74 46.48
Enterprise Value (EV) 1 237.3 300.2 277.7 360.2 318.9 268.2
P/E ratio 98.8 x 20.3 x -9.31 x 9.55 x 5 x -1.4 x
Yield - - - - - -
Capitalization / Revenue 0.32 x 0.38 x 0.26 x 0.44 x 0.2 x 0.11 x
EV / Revenue 0.6 x 0.7 x 0.73 x 0.82 x 0.66 x 0.65 x
EV / EBITDA 9.48 x 11.2 x 9.05 x 8.03 x 7.46 x -61.7 x
EV / FCF 14.4 x 57.6 x 6.45 x 49.9 x -7.48 x 11.7 x
FCF Yield 6.93% 1.74% 15.5% 2% -13.4% 8.53%
Price to Book 0.82 x 1.07 x 0.69 x 1.16 x 0.53 x 0.31 x
Nbr of stocks (in thousands) 7,080 6,921 6,890 6,975 6,915 7,010
Reference price 2 17.79 23.75 14.25 27.31 13.99 6.630
Announcement Date 11/19/18 11/21/19 11/23/20 11/22/21 11/21/22 12/28/23
1USD in Million2USD
Estimates

Income Statement Evolution (Annual data)

Fiscal Period: September 2018 2019 2020 2021 2022 2023
Net sales 1 395.4 431.7 381 436.8 484.9 415.4
EBITDA 1 25.04 26.7 30.68 44.86 42.77 -4.347
EBIT 1 15.05 14.93 17.92 31.11 27.74 -19.49
Operating Margin 3.81% 3.46% 4.7% 7.12% 5.72% -4.69%
Earnings before Tax (EBT) 1 11.69 8.345 -14.08 25.87 24.05 -43.64
Net income 1 1.337 8.242 -10.58 20.3 19.74 -33.21
Net margin 0.34% 1.91% -2.78% 4.65% 4.07% -8%
EPS 2 0.1800 1.170 -1.530 2.860 2.800 -4.752
Free Cash Flow 1 16.45 5.209 43.05 7.215 -42.65 22.87
FCF margin 4.16% 1.21% 11.3% 1.65% -8.8% 5.51%
FCF Conversion (EBITDA) 65.68% 19.51% 140.32% 16.08% - -
FCF Conversion (Net income) 1,230.13% 63.2% - 35.55% - -
Dividend per Share - - - - - -
Announcement Date 11/19/18 11/21/19 11/23/20 11/22/21 11/21/22 12/28/23
1USD in Million2USD
Estimates

Income Statement Evolution (Quarterly data)

Fiscal Period: September 2021 Q4 2022 Q1 2022 Q2 2022 Q3 2022 Q4 2023 Q1 2023 Q2 2023 Q3 2023 Q4 2024 Q1
Net sales 1 114.7 110.7 131.7 126.9 115.5 107.3 110.3 106.3 91.4 79.93
EBITDA 1 12.5 9.545 18.15 13.13 5.988 1.218 -1.556 -0.706 - -1.308
EBIT 1 8.961 5.916 14.34 9.295 2.228 -2.626 -5.354 -4.461 -7.801 -4.946
Operating Margin 7.81% 5.34% 10.89% 7.33% 1.93% -2.45% -4.85% -4.2% -8.53% -6.19%
Earnings before Tax (EBT) - - - - - - - - - -
Net income - - - - - - - - - -
Net margin - - - - - - - - - -
EPS - - - - - - - - - -
Dividend per Share - - - - - - - - - -
Announcement Date 11/18/21 2/8/22 5/3/22 8/4/22 11/17/22 2/7/23 5/4/23 8/3/23 12/7/23 2/12/24
1USD in Million
Estimates

Balance Sheet Analysis

Fiscal Period: September 2018 2019 2020 2021 2022 2023
Net Debt 1 111 136 180 170 222 222
Net Cash position 1 - - - - - -
Leverage (Debt/EBITDA) 4.447 x 5.087 x 5.852 x 3.784 x 5.195 x -51 x
Free Cash Flow 1 16.4 5.21 43.1 7.21 -42.6 22.9
ROE (net income / shareholders' equity) 0.8% 5.18% -7.3% 13.1% 11.4% -20%
ROA (Net income/ Total Assets) 2.84% 2.59% 2.81% 4.55% 3.62% -2.49%
Assets 1 47 318.6 -376.8 446 545.5 1,334
Book Value Per Share 2 21.70 22.30 20.80 23.60 26.50 21.60
Cash Flow per Share 2 0.0700 0.0900 2.390 1.340 0.0400 0.0300
Capex 1 5.77 6.06 8.99 5.59 12.4 2.82
Capex / Sales 1.46% 1.4% 2.36% 1.28% 2.55% 0.68%
Announcement Date 11/19/18 11/21/19 11/23/20 11/22/21 11/21/22 12/28/23
1USD in Million2USD
Estimates

EPS & Dividend

Year-on-year evolution of the PER

Change in Enterprise Value/EBITDA

Quarterly revenue - Rate of surprise

  1. Stock Market
  2. Equities
  3. DLA Stock
  4. Financials Delta Apparel, Inc.